Drawing on real historical precedents-from the aftermath of Watergate to the modern-day battles over civil liberties-Ron Chapman analyzes how Attorney General Pam Bondi, Deputy Attorney General Todd Blanche, and FBI Director Kash Patel will steer policy, reshape enforcement priorities and confront political headwinds. Crypto, immigration, tech and healthcare initiatives will be shaped by this DOJ drastically changing policy. Federal defense attorney and news legal analyst Ron Chapman II offers a richly detailed narrative that examines the philosophical, procedural, and technological shifts that will occur within a Bondi-led Department of Justice.
Each chapter provides vital context on everything from white-collar crackdowns to immigration enforcement, showing how these leaders’ personalities, experiences, and stated goals may either invigorate a classic ’law-and-order’ approach or revive controversies about executive overreach. Readers understand what to expect from the DOJ’s interactions with state and local governments, civil rights advocates, corporate America, and a polarized public.
Packed with vivid historical comparisons, compelling analysis of internal DOJ culture, and insights into how media strategies and public perception play a role, this is an indispensable guide for lawyers, policymakers, and citizens eager to understand how an evolving DOJ could reshape the American justice landscape. Whether you see the prospective appointments as a promise of more vigorous enforcement or a recipe for tension, this book delivers a balanced, probing view of the challenges-and opportunities-looming on the horizon.

Ronald W. Chapman II, Esq., LL.M, is a master of communication and persuasion, blending classical training in philosophy, rhetoric, and behavioral economics with modern expertise in law and strategy. With a law degree and a Master of Laws (LL.M) from Loyola University Chicago, Chapman has built a distinguished career as a federal criminal defense attorney, achieving an extraordinary 139 federal counts acquitted in high-stakes cases.
